James:

It is widely agreed that S&W put out some of the most accurate 9mm PRODUCTION guns ever. Although I will concede the point that Performance Center guns MIGHT not be considered production guns. Examples of those are the 952 and PPC9. Sig P210s and some CZ variants can give them a run for their money. The Sig X5 or X6 might be in there too but I have seen comparison tests showing the P210 and the Smiths I mentioned are more accurate. Browning High Powers do not even enter the discussion. If you are talking about modified guns then most any gun can be made extremely accurate by a super high end gunsmith. Not just my opinion though. Go look on Glocktalk or 1911 forums. There are some folks there (and here) who have tested the most accurate 9mm semi autos they could find and the Smiths came out on top.

I think I have heard your claims on this forum before about BHPs but the guns you mentioned appeared to be all non production guns.

But I am willing to be enlightened. Show me some links to tests of production BHPs doing better than 1.5 inches at 50 yards and I will be impressed.
